What Exactly Are Composite Veneers?

Composite veneers are a cosmetic dental solution made from a tooth-colored composite resin that is carefully applied and sculpted onto the front surface of teeth. Unlike porcelain veneers, which are fabricated in a dental lab, composite veneers are typically applied directly by a cosmetic dentist in a single visit. This direct bonding technique allows for precise customization, enabling dentists to reshape teeth, improve symmetry, and enhance overall smile aesthetics in real time. The material used is durable yet flexible enough to mimic the natural translucency and texture of enamel, making the final result blend seamlessly with surrounding teeth.

Why Patients Choose Composite Veneers Over Other Options?

One of the main reasons patients opt for composite veneers is their minimally invasive nature. The procedure usually requires little to no removal of the natural tooth structure, preserving enamel while still delivering noticeable improvements. This makes it an ideal choice for individuals who want to enhance their smile without committing to permanent alterations. Another factor is convenience. Since the procedure can often be completed in one appointment, it appeals to those with busy schedules who want immediate results. Additionally, composite veneers are reversible in many cases, giving patients flexibility if they decide to explore other cosmetic dental treatments in the future.

The Cosmetic Issues Composite Veneers Can Fix:

Composite veneers are highly versatile and can address a wide range of dental concerns. They are commonly used to correct discoloration that does not respond to teeth whitening treatments, making them an effective option for achieving a brighter smile. They can also repair chipped or cracked teeth, restore worn enamel, and close small gaps between teeth. For individuals with slightly crooked or uneven teeth, composite veneers can create the appearance of alignment without the need for orthodontic treatment. This ability to tackle multiple issues simultaneously makes them a popular choice for complete smile makeovers.

Step Into the Procedure: What Really Happens

The process of getting composite veneers begins with a consultation where the dentist evaluates your oral health and discusses your goals. Once a treatment plan is established, the dentist selects a shade of composite resin that matches your natural teeth. The tooth surface is then lightly prepared to ensure proper bonding, although this step is minimal compared to other procedures. The composite material is applied in layers, with each layer carefully shaped to achieve the desired look. A curing light is used to harden the material, and the veneers are polished to create a smooth, glossy finish. The entire procedure is typically painless and does not require anesthesia in most cases.

Longevity and Durability: How Long Do They Last?

While composite veneers are not as long-lasting as porcelain veneers, they still offer impressive durability when properly maintained. On average, they can last between five to seven years, depending on factors such as oral hygiene, lifestyle habits, and regular dental care. Avoiding habits like biting hard objects, grinding teeth, or consuming excessive staining foods can significantly extend their lifespan. Regular dental check-ups also help ensure that any minor issues are addressed before they become major concerns, preserving the appearance and function of your veneers.

Daily Care That Keeps Your Smile Looking Fresh:

Maintaining composite veneers is relatively straightforward and aligns closely with standard oral hygiene practices. Brushing twice a day with a non-abrasive toothpaste and flossing daily helps prevent plaque buildup and keeps both your veneers and natural teeth healthy. Limiting the intake of staining substances like coffee, tea, and tobacco can help maintain their color over time. Using a soft-bristled toothbrush and avoiding harsh dental products ensures that the surface of the veneers remains smooth and intact. For individuals who grind their teeth, wearing a night guard can provide additional protection and prevent unnecessary wear.

Composite Veneers Compared to Porcelain Veneers and Bonding:

When considering cosmetic dental options, it’s important to understand how composite veneers compare to alternatives. Porcelain veneers are known for their durability and stain resistance, but they require multiple visits and involve more extensive tooth preparation. Composite veneers, on the other hand, offer quicker results and a less invasive approach. Dental bonding is another related procedure, but it is usually used for minor repairs on a single tooth rather than a full smile transformation. Composite veneers strike a balance between these options, offering both aesthetic improvement and convenience.

Limitations You Should Be Aware Of:

Despite their many advantages, composite veneers do have some limitations. They are more prone to staining than porcelain veneers, especially if exposed to certain foods and beverages over time. Their lifespan is also shorter, meaning they may require more frequent maintenance or replacement. Additionally, they may not be suitable for individuals with severe dental issues or those seeking a permanent solution without upkeep. Understanding these limitations helps set realistic expectations and ensures that patients make informed decisions about their dental care.

Are You a Good Candidate for Composite Veneers?

Composite veneers are best suited for individuals with healthy teeth and gums who are looking to improve the appearance of their smile. If you have minor cosmetic concerns such as discoloration, small gaps, or uneven teeth, this treatment can be highly effective. However, patients with significant tooth decay, gum disease, or severe misalignment may need to address these issues before considering veneers. A professional dental evaluation is essential to determine whether composite veneers are the right option for your specific needs.
